I have 19+ years experience as a Consultant. I have a Masters in Management Information Systems. I have partnered with analysts, architects, developers, project managers and business clients to produce quality software through detailed testing. I have translated business requirements into technical artifacts such as traceability matrix, test cases and end to end test plan for projects varying in size and complexity. I have experience testing and executing test cases. I have experience using several testing methodologies some examples are regression, acceptance and focus testing. Have experience spearheading documenting, troubleshooting, debugging and isolating issues encountered during testing. I take a proactive approach in investigating and probing for the root cause of non-conforming software by this I mean I not only identify bugs but I formulate recommendations on how to solve the problem. I also have experience using defect tracking software and provide accurate and detailed reproduction of steps to reconstruct the problem. I have worked in all phases of the Software development Life Cycle and have worked with Scrum, Agile and Waterfall methodologies. I have also worked in self-organized work teams.
Experience
Canada Life
Aug 2019 – Present
saskatchewan
Quality Assurance Analyst
Held responsibility for obtaining and reworking data pertaining to key trends to resolve technical production issues as needed. Created test plans and strategies for projects of varying sizes and scopes, as well as traceability matrices. Wrote ad-hoc reports, in addition to test plans and cases for subsequent execution. Eliminated bugs within systems for restoration via reverse-engineering. Translated specified business requirements into salient, yet customized technical solutions designed to address specific issues. Spearheaded intricate debugging initiatives to inform development for system incident solutions. Identify test requirements from specifications, map test case requirements. Partner with analysts, architects, developers and project managers to ensure requirements are documented, understood, testable and accurately tested. Investigating the causes of non-conforming software. Document issues found in a clear manner, according to established guidelines. Have a strong analytical skill set for reviewing requirements.
• Successfully fixed production environment problems and garnered significant improvements for COBOL programming on the INGENIUM 7.7 system by determining why policies with a prorated mode premium changed on an off anniversary, and why it didn't recalculate the coverage premium.
• Played integral role on a migration project involving extensive analysis on legacy system and new system workings, and completed extensive debugging to locate the root cause of various system issues
Equitable Life Canada
Aug 2017 – May 2018
Waterloo
COBOL Developer
Utilize in-depth knowledge in the areas of various life insurance products to establish specifications for company legacy system from JAD sessions. Revise relational database structure information with SQL statements, developing unique solutions. Report defects, reproduce problems, and verify defect fixes from development.
• Resolved issues within the production environment leading to substantial improvements for COBOL programming on the INGENIUM 6.3 system suite by enhancing the system to allow the policy status to change to R upon user rejection during underwriting for specific and corresponding policies.
McFarland Consulting
Jan 2013 – Apr 2017
Project Manager
Partnered cross-functionally with clients to identify, review, and establish project guidelines including requirements, estimates, and costs, and to verify software products for cutting-edge instrumentation; maintained open lines of communication to obtain client input throughout project lifespan. Reviewed and verified software designs and user workflows to recommend software changes to improve overall quality and usability prior to execution. Identified viable routine tests and use cases for project usage. Developed and recommended suitable software automation solutions and processes for clients. Tracked artifact reviews, risks, quality control, project status, and deliverables to ensure all projects remained on time and within budgets.
• Developed Underwriting Expert System Smart Life through expertise in project management, ensuring all projects met established deadlines, relationship and stakeholder management, designing risk mitigation plans, and collaboration with project sponsors, technical SMEs, and cross-functional teams to plan project scope, milestones, budgets, resource allocation, deliverables, and timing for new initiatives.
Aviva USA
Jul 2012 – Dec 2012
COBOL Developer
Leveraged in-depth expertise of company life insurance products to draft legacy system specifications based on JAD sessions. Located system anomalies, errors, and bugs for prompt restoration through reverse engineering; studied patterns and obtained data for transformation and entry to resolve technical production issues. Developed ad-hoc reports, as well as user acceptance test plans and cases for rollout. Created custom technical solutions in support of a project pertaining to medical disabilities claims by translating specified functional and business requirements.
• Garnered significant improvements in production environment problems on the INGENIUM 6.7 system suite's COBOL programs by resolving the abend problem of Universal Life policies with a shortage situation and an overloan amount, in addition to a deadlock issue in the production environment.
Canada Revenue Agency
May 2011 – May 2012
Infrastructure Analyst
Served as help desk support and analyst, as well as a subject-matter expert (SME) in technical support to troubleshoot network and system issues. Maintained end-users' accounts, access rights, and permissions as system administrator. Enabled job tracking, prioritization, and benchmarking by setting up Remedy help desk database queries for implementation. Resolved issues impacting architectural integrity through end-of-life computer, exchange-replacement, hardware, and software projects.
• Instrumental in the development, configuration, and launch for improvements on existing business applications, as well as new business applications unique to the company.
• Established protocols, encryption credentials management, authentication for the technical mobile analyst Blackberry.
Transamerica Life Canada
Jul 2009 – Sep 2010
Senior Business Systems Analyst
Mapped out, directed, reviewed, and documented all requirements through data analysis. Generated data flow charts to foster system interface and interaction understanding, and locate interdependencies. Proposed workflows depicting alternate solutions revealing efficacy for taxation and UL shortage solution business and system requirements. Established requirements, specifications, ideas, and comprehensive descriptions for business flows designed to integrate CAPS-IL 5.0 application to LifeSpeed application per ACORD file data guidelines. Managed all stakeholder requirements throughout the project lifespan by identifying, reporting, and relaying project issues and risks; teamed up with stakeholders to prepare uniquely innovative solutions. Interfaced with multifaceted technical team members to guarantee full alignment with stakeholder and client specifications in all project deliverables within deadlines. Drafted test plans and case documentation to assist in user acceptances for legacy system interfaces.
• Successfully developed a usable interface from the legacy INGENIUM to an Electronic Application system.
• Utilized expertise in project management and team leadership to successfully complete a project enhancing non-residential taxation involving tax and tax receipt withholdings.